This month The BP Team chose Madison Avenue Pizza in Dunedin, FL as their restaurant of the month. Head Chef, Sean Ferraro, and his wife, Jackie, have owned Madison Ave for 3 years. Growing up in a family of restaurateurs and having studied restaurant management at Florida State, Sean has amassed nearly 30 years of restauranting experience. He knew that any restaurant of his would maintain the tradition of hands on, high quality food & service to his customers. Sean’s experience has allowed Madison Avenue Pizza to be voted Best of Dunedin two years in a row, and this week they were named for having the Best Pizza in Tampa Bay at the
Best of Bay annual awards. Congratulations to Sean and the team!

You won’t find large freezers and coolers in Madison Avenue Pizza. Everything is made and cooked the old fashioned way, with passion, hardwork and fresh ingredients that are brought in as needed throughout the week.

Most everything on the menu is cooked in a special massive brick oven pizza weighing thousands of pounds. The oven’s bottom retains immense heat allowing for an overall soft pizza with a crispy bottom and crust. This is what makes it true NY Style pizza.

Sean is a Florida born and raised local that grew up in Pinellas County and loves a good beer. He personally hand picks his beers to pair nicely with many of the dishes served at Madison Avenue Pizza. If you need a suggestion, just ask your waiter.

Sean spent years using his family and friends as guinea pigs for crazy, unique and delicious recipes. One of the specials that actually made the menu is The 5 Borough Wings. Delivery

 

You won’t find Madison Avenue Pizza on Uber Eats or the likes because they deliver with care and with their own service. All for one of the lowest delivery fees we’ve seen, but please don’t forget to tip the driver!
